Noun: telsontail
  1. Any of several minute primitive wingless and eyeless insects having a cone-shaped head; inhabit damp soil or decaying organic matter
    - proturan

Derived forms: telsontails

Type of: insect

Part of: order Protura, Protura

Encyclopedia: Telsontail